How they compare

Finland currently reports 39,342 constant 2015 US$ per person against 1,522 constant 2015 US$ per person in Sub-Saharan Africa, a difference of 37,820 constant 2015 US$ per person.

That makes Finland's figure about 25.9 times Sub-Saharan Africa's.

Across all 45 years both countries report, Finland has been ahead every year.

Finland ranks 26th and Sub-Saharan Africa ranks 23rd of 193 countries.

Finland has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Finland Sub-Saharan Africa Difference Ahead
1980s 23,578 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,228 constant 2015 US$ per person 22,350 constant 2015 US$ per person Finland
1990s 27,130 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,119 constant 2015 US$ per person 26,011 constant 2015 US$ per person Finland
2000s 36,888 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,254 constant 2015 US$ per person 35,634 constant 2015 US$ per person Finland
2010s 37,993 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,515 constant 2015 US$ per person 36,478 constant 2015 US$ per person Finland
2020s 39,422 constant 2015 US$ per person 1,479 constant 2015 US$ per person 37,944 constant 2015 US$ per person Finland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
